I want to provide one clarification in respect of the previous item that might be of use. Everything I said was correct. In the 2007 Act, section 44(3) states: "In determining the rates of levy, [that is, the 2 cent per litre that everyone is paying] the Minister shall seek to ensure that (taking one year with another) the sums realised by applying those rates to the volume assessments meet but do not exceed the estimated expenses of the Agency and of each designated subsidiary." Therefore, it has approximately 2.5 times what its running costs are. There have been dispatches, both in the UN speeches by Government this week and by the Minister, Deputy Bruton, talking about repurposing the legislation to use this money in respect of actions suggested by the Joint Committee on Climate Action. That would be a breach of the law. That is from where I am coming from in respect of this matter and I say it for the benefit of the Comptroller and Auditor General in the context of his report to us at next week's meeting.
